directions

  • In a large bowl, put the baking powder and flour. In a smaller bowl, mix the beaten egg, the All Bran, the milk, mashed banana, and the vegetable oil. Let this mixture soak for five minutes and then add to first mixture. Mix together and then add walnuts and raisins. Bake in a preheated 350 degree oven for 20 minutes.
